Legislative Review
States need to update laws and regulations to implement the ACA. A comprehensive review will help states determine whether legislation is required, ensure needed fixes are not overlooked, and prevent the need for technical corrections later.
*Milestone details:
*Full name: Identify and review which state laws and regulations must be modified to implement the provisions of the ACA.
*Relevance to the ACA:
The degree to which state legislation is needed to implement the ACA will vary by state, but all states will need to make changes. Both executive and legislative branches could identify needed updates. The process will be most efficient if a coordinated approach is taken across agencies and branches of government. Given the variations in existing state law, and differing implementation decisions states will make, each state will need to comprehensively examine the ACA to identify areas where legal and regulatory changes are needed. Some of the provisions likely to require state legislative and regulatory action are:
§1001, §1003, §1201- Make changes to commercial insurance regulation.
§1302 – Establishes the essential benefit package levels that define qualified health plans.
§1311 – Requires states to establish insurance Exchanges (or defer to the federal government).
§2301, §2302, §2502, §4107 – Stipulate new required Medicaid benefits.
§6101, §6102, §6104, §6106 – Outline nursing home transparency requirements.

This bill requires transparency in insurance rate filing. The bill creates a permanent, public record of proceedings, hearings and investigations of the commissioner, requires insurers to submit comprehensive documentation, and bars use of certain types of credit history in the determination of insurance premiums. This report details what health reform means for Colorado, including both requirements and opportunities in the ACA. It also contains information and updates from Colorado’s interagency health reform implementation board.

The Iowa Legislative Health Care Coverage Commission presented 18 recommendations to General Assembly regarding implementation of the ACA. Highlights include planning for a new eligibility system to support Medicaid, CHIP, implementing a number of cost-containment strategies, and establishing an operational insurance information exchange by July 1, 2011.

This letter from Gov. Patterson to Sec. Sebelius describes the current ability of New York to enforce consumer protection provisions, as they related to health insurance policies, outlined in the ACA. The document indicates that NY's current laws were found to be highly compatible with the ACA and the state would consider legislation in the 2011 session to make any amendments to current laws necessary to meet or exceed ACA requirements.
